共用方式為


_ismbbkalnum、_ismbbkalnum_l

判斷特定多位元組字元是否為非 ASCII 文字符號。

重要

這個應用程式開發介面不能用於 Windows 執行階段 中執行的應用程式。如需詳細資訊,請參閱 /ZW 不支援 CRT 函式

int _ismbbkalnum(
   unsigned int c 
);
int _ismbbkalnum_l(
   unsigned int c,
   _locale_t locale 
);

參數

  • c
    待測試整數。

  • locale
    要使用的地區設定。

傳回值

如果整數 c 為除了標點符號以外的非 ASCII 文字或非 ASCII 標點符號或 0,_ismbbkalnum 會傳回非零的值。 _ismbbkalnum 使用目前的地區設定為地區設定相關字元資訊。 _ismbbkalnum_l 與 _ismbbkalnum 相同,除了它會將地區設定做為參數。 如需詳細資訊,請參閱地區設定

需求

常式

必要的標頭

_ismbbkalnum

<mbctype.h>

_ismbbkalnum_l

<mbctype.h>

如需詳細的相容性資訊,請參閱相容性

.NET Framework 對等用法

不適用。若要呼叫標準 C 函式,請使用 PInvoke。如需詳細資訊,請參閱平台叫用範例

請參閱

參考

位元組分類

_ismbb 常式